MDU Cabling: What You Need to Know

Introduction to MDU Cabling

MDU (Multi-Dwelling Unit) cabling refers to the network infrastructure that provides connectivity solutions in residential buildings with multiple units, such as apartment buildings, condominiums, and housing complexes. This specialised cabling system is critical for delivering high-speed internet, cable television, and telephony services to residents in a seamless and reliable manner.

Benefits of MDU Cabling

In the digital age, connectivity is no longer optional—it's essential. MDU cabling ensures that residents have the bandwidth needed to support multiple devices and services simultaneously. It significantly enhances the quality of life for occupants by providing faster internet speeds and more reliable service. Beyond individual benefits, efficient cabling may also increase the property's appeal to potential tenants.

Components of an MDU Cabling System

An effective MDU cabling setup comprises various components working together. These include the main distribution frame (MDF), horizontal cabling, vertical risers, and telecommunications equipment. Each part is crucial for smooth operation and flexibility, allowing for future upgrades or expansions as technology evolves.

Choosing the Right Cabling for Your MDU

Selecting the appropriate type of cabling is a vital decision for building management. Fiber optic cables offer superior bandwidth and long-term performance, but they're generally more expensive to install compared to copper options. However, the increased demand for high-speed internet makes fibre increasingly necessary.

Step-by-Step

  1. 1

    Before embarking on cabling upgrades, assess the specific needs of your building. Consider the number of units, anticipated bandwidth requirements, and the existing infrastructure.

  2. 2

    Decide between fibre optic and copper cables based on budget and long-term needs. Fibre optics may be more future-proof but come at a higher cost.

  3. 3

    Ensure that you hire a reputable professional installer who understands the complexities of MDU cabling. Their expertise will be invaluable in achieving a successful installation.

  4. 4

    After installation, regular monitoring and maintenance are crucial to ensure the system operates efficiently. Schedule periodic evaluations to check the integrity of cabling and connections.

FAQs

What types of services can MDU cabling provide?

MDU cabling can support a range of communication services including high-speed internet, cable television, and telephone services—all crucial for modern living.

How does MDU cabling benefit property owners?

Investing in quality MDU cabling can increase a property's market value by providing residents with reliable and high-speed connectivity, making the property more attractive to potential tenants.

Can older buildings upgrade to modern MDU cabling?

Yes, older buildings can be retrofitted with modern MDU cabling systems, though it may involve more complex installations compared to new constructions.
